One of the key findings in the field of language models is that InstructGPT models, which are specifically designed to follow instructions, outperform their counterpart GPT-3 models. The InstructGPT models demonstrate a higher proficiency in adhering to instructions, making fewer factual errors, and exhibiting decreased toxic output generation. This highlights the importance of aligning models with user needs and preferences.

To achieve better alignment, researchers have turned to reinforcement learning from human feedback (RLHF). By training models using this technique, they were able to significantly improve outputs and reduce harmful content. Interestingly, even though the InstructGPT model has over 100 times fewer parameters than the GPT-3 model, labelers still preferred its outputs. This indicates the effectiveness of fine-tuning models on curated datasets of human demonstrations.

While progress has been made in aligning language models, there are still challenges to overcome. InstructGPT models continue to generate biased or toxic outputs, as well as fabricate facts without explicit prompting. To address these issues, it is crucial for models to be able to refuse certain instructions. However, this poses a complex research problem that requires further exploration. Ensuring the safety and ethical use of language models is of utmost importance to prevent misuse and potential harm.

Another area that holds promise in enhancing collaboration and improving model performance is web annotation. Web annotation refers to the process of adding a layer of annotations on top of existing resources. These annotations can be seen by other users who share the same annotation system, making it a social software tool. Although the concept of web annotation has been around for some time, it is gaining renewed attention as a means of fostering collaboration and knowledge sharing.

Web annotation tools allow users to highlight, comment, and discuss specific parts of web content. This collaborative approach enables a collective understanding of information and encourages active engagement among users.
